katiel53 Posted July 5, 2006 #2 Share Posted July 5, 2006 A members cruise has a lot of benefits. There are special events, depending on what level C&A you are. There are also lots of gifts given to C&A members. We haven't done one on RCCL, but did one on Celebrity. We got a surprise gift almost every night, had a special excursion and luncheon, an extra cocktail party or two. When we booked our member cruise it was the regular price. There is one on RCCL in January I think and the prices are higher, but I think it's because the cruise is selling well. I would go on a members cruise in a minute.
